As far-right parties gain power and rise to prominence across the world, there is a hunger and need to understand where they came from, what they represent, and how they can be effectively opposed.

This book is unique in charting a path between alarmism and complacency, demonstrating how extreme right-wing forces and ideologies have been rehabilitated through a convergence with more mainstream actors.

Covering the United States, Britain, continental Europe and beyond, this is a book with a global relevance and scale.

David Renton is an internationally recognized authority on the far-right, fascism, and anti-fascism, ideally placed to offer a uniquely nuanced take on the meaning of our political moment.
